Beyoncé has announced a new 2023 worldwide tour

Beyoncé is one of the biggest pop stars in the world and is known for being one of the best entertainers of her generation. Having just released her seventh studio album Renaissance last year, the multi-millionaire vocalist has just announced that from May through to September this year, she will be hitting the road to embark on what has been dubbed a worldwide tour.

Before now, the singer has been tight-lipped about the details of the tour. However, fans now know that the star will be kicking things off in Europe with her European leg commencing in May.

This latest announcement indicates she will be in Europe for two months, performing in all of the continent’s major cities, including London, Paris, Madrid and Berlin. The ‘Crazy In Love’ singer will also be performing multiple shows in these cities, with some having more than four different dates due to the high demand.

Following her Europe leg of the tour, the iconic singer will be touring her album in Canada’s major cities. She will conclude with a US-wide tour with several dates in New York’s Madison Square Garden. This tour marks Beyoncé’s first since she co-headlined her 2018 On the Run II tour alongside her husband and collaborator Jay-Z. Furthermore, this tour marks her first solo worldwide tour since 2016’s Formation world tour behind Lemonade.

Beyoncé did suggest to fans and media outlets alike at a world tour last year. However, for the most part, nobody was in the know. At the fifth annual Wearable Art Gala, the raffle included “a UNIQUE experience” to see her on the Renaissance tour, so fans were expecting something special. This tour will not be Bey’s first performance of 2023. To kick off the year, the singer performed at the opening of a luxury resort in Dubai. However, most likely because of the planned tour, Knowles performed no material from Renaissance

The tour is a whopping 43 dates in its entirety.
